Definition of clean out

  • To clean, especially to tidy by removing the contents
  • To empty completely; to remove all money or possessions from.
  • To hit or strike ; to beat up

Examples

  • Clean out your purse and at least get rid of all the trash youre hauling around.
  • The divorce cleaned him out.
